How to Make Apple Cinnamon Cream Cheese Roll Ups
-
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a baking sheet by lining it with parchment paper. This ensures that your roll ups come out easily and cleanly once baked.
-
Flatten slices of cinnamon swirl bread using a rolling pin. This makes the bread pliable and ready to hold your luscious filling. Aim for an even thickness for consistent baking.
-
Mix cream cheese and chopped apple pie filling in a small bowl until well combined. The goal is to achieve a creamy, flavorful filling that’s delightful in each bite.
-
Spread the cream cheese and apple mixture evenly over each slice of flattened bread. Make sure to cover the entire surface to maximize flavor in every roll-up.
-
Roll up each slice tightly and place them seam-side down on the prepared baking sheet. This helps to keep the filling secure as they bake to golden perfection.
-
Combine granulated sugar and ground cinnamon in a separate bowl for the topping. This mixture will create a sweet, aromatic crust on your roll ups.
-
Brush melted butter over each roll up using a pastry brush, then sprinkle generously with the cinnamon-sugar mixture. This will enhance the flavor and create a lovely golden hue.
-
Bake in the preheated oven for 15–20 minutes, or until the roll ups are golden brown and slightly crispy to the touch. Your kitchen will be filled with an irresistible aroma!
-
Serve warm with a sprinkle of powdered sugar on top and, for those wanting a special treat, include the optional cinnamon buttermilk caramel sauce for dipping.

How to Store and Freeze Apple Cinnamon Cream Cheese Roll Ups
Room Temperature: Store uneaten roll ups at room temperature for up to 2 days in an airtight container to keep them fresh and tasty.
Fridge: For longer storage, keep the roll ups in the fridge for up to 5 days. Reheat them in the microwave for about 20–30 seconds or until warm.
Freezer: Freeze unbaked roll ups tightly wrapped in plastic wrap and foil for up to 2 months. Bake them directly from frozen—just add a few extra minutes to the cooking time.
Reheating: If you have leftover baked roll ups, reheat in the oven at 350°F (175°C) for about 10 minutes to restore their crispiness, ensuring a delightful experience each time you enjoy these Apple Cinnamon Cream Cheese Roll Ups.

Chef's Helpful Tips
- To ensure your Apple Cinnamon Cream Cheese Roll Ups maintain their shape while baking, make sure to roll them up tightly with the seam side down.
- If using apple pie filling, chop the apples finely for a better texture and easier rolling; this prevents larger pieces from breaking the bread.
- When brushing the melted butter over the roll ups, don’t be shy; a generous coating allows the cinnamon-sugar mixture to stick better and creates a beautiful golden crust.
- Lastly, keep an eye on the baking time and start checking for doneness at the 15-minute mark to achieve the perfect crispy texture without burning.

What if my roll ups come out soggy?
No worries! If your roll ups are soggy, it might be due to excess moisture from the filling. To prevent this, be sure to chop the apples finely and drain any extra liquid from the apple pie filling. Also, ensure that the roll ups are tightly rolled and placed seam-side down on the baking sheet. Baking them until golden brown and slightly crispy will also enhance their texture.

Apple Cinnamon Cream Cheese Roll Ups
Ingredients
- 8 oz Cream cheese
- 1 cup Apple pie filling or cinnamon applesauce as a substitute
- 2 tbsp Powdered sugar
- 8 slices Cinnamon swirl bread
- 2 tbsp Unsalted butter melted
- 2 tbsp Granulated sugar
- 1 tbsp Ground cinnamon
- 1 cup Cinnamon Buttermilk Caramel Sauce for dipping
Method
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C) and prepare a baking sheet by lining it with parchment paper.
- Flatten slices of cinnamon swirl bread using a rolling pin.
- Mix cream cheese and chopped apple pie filling in a small bowl until well combined.
- Spread the cream cheese and apple mixture evenly over each slice of flattened bread.
- Roll up each slice tightly and place them seam-side down on the prepared baking sheet.
- Combine granulated sugar and ground cinnamon in a separate bowl for the topping.
- Brush melted butter over each roll up using a pastry brush, then sprinkle generously with the cinnamon-sugar mixture.
- Bake in the preheated oven for 15–20 minutes, or until the roll ups are golden brown and slightly crispy to the touch.
- Serve warm with a sprinkle of powdered sugar on top, and include the optional cinnamon buttermilk caramel sauce for dipping.
